Porting the Galaxy NOTE 8 ROM on NOTE 1

Just thought I might share this experience for those who are foolish enough like me. You must understand I am not a developer but I love to tinker.
While most are busy porting apps, wallpapers, ringtones, etc from the Galaxy S4, I thought why don't I port the Galaxy Note 8 instead. So with a bunch of foolishness, I downloaded the Galaxy Note 8 N5100XXBMC9_N5100OXABMC8_DBT Firmware, extracted, deodexed and zipaligned it and copied all the system/apps and the system/frameworks & system/etc/permissions and a lot of system/lib files & /media and /fonts folder, packed it in a pre-made note1 rom, edited the build.prop and set lcd density to 213 (as this is the density that the note 8 is using) and flashed it thru recovery. Luckily it booted and reached the Setup screen showing some errors which I ignored and just went thru the whole setup wizard sometimes rebooting itself and going back to the setup screen again until I finally made it thru the google setup page and eventually the homescreen and greeted with a very nice wallpaper. At this point, the systemui is not working, nor does wifi but telephony works so does mms. Gallery, Video Player, Music Player, File Manager, Splanner with pefect fitting Calendar widget, Email, Alarm, World Clock, airview and some other extra apps - all working fine with few minor bugs. Calculator, Snote, Quick Command, screenshot not working.
So I immediately tried to activate multiwindows which is the feature I am after. Like the note1 and note2, just long pressing the back button activates the multiwindow bar. There are two modes to the multiwindow bar, dual mode and cascade mode. While the note 10.1 uses the systemui traybar to show multiwindow apps, the Note 8 uses the flashbar tray to launch multiwindow apps. There are some differences as you can see in the video.
There are a lot of work to be done for a full port specially the systemui and wifi. I am not sure which framework files or lib files are hardware related so I am not sure if it is worth the effort to make a full port at all. "IF" and when I have a stable enough port of the Note 8 ROM, I will definitely SHARE it here in xda. At the moment it is pretty unstable and I am having second thoughts about it. Using it for a while, there is nothing really special about it except of course the multiwindow feature. It uses a mostly WHITE theme which is not good for battery life and eyesight. Apart from the new flashbar multiwindow, most Note 8 stock apps can run on stock JB note1 using 213 dpi like TW Launcher, Galllery, VideoPlayer, MMS, Email, Task Manager, Music Player, Splanner, Clock and Weather Widgets, File Manager, Awesome Note, Flipboard, Svoice, Chrome, etc. Gesturepad does not run but there are better alternatives on the PlayStore. Polaris Office tablet runs well on the port but on the stock note1 rom, it doesn't run probably because it is checking some signature. Readers hub now detects whether device is rooted or not and does not run on rooted roms. Snote tablet does not work but the Snote ported by arsaw for GS3 works well enough. As the systemui is not working I could not test the Reading Mode feature - it could be something that can be ported from android.policy. The rest are just minor stuff.
Talking about the multiwindow feature - the default uses the same native multiwindow as the stock multiwindow on the note1 and note2 which is the multiwindow feature shown on commercials and Note 8 review sites. But once you delete the com.sec.feature.multiwindow.phone.xml file in permissions folder, you will get multiwindow just like the one on the video I have shown which is better of course as apps can be maximised and restored to window mode back and forth - which is already available on note1 using my floating multiwindow and tablet ui mods.
